The Benefits of Companies’ Automation

Automation is reshaping how companies operate, and its benefits are undeniable.

1. Improved Efficiency and Productivity

One of the biggest advantages is operational efficiency. Automating repetitive tasks allows employees to focus on higher-value activities. For example, tools like robotic process automation (RPA) can handle invoicing, data entry, and email responses, completing these tasks faster than any human. This results in significant time savings and boosts overall productivity.

2. Cost Reduction

By automating labor-intensive processes, companies can reduce overhead costs. A McKinsey report highlighted that companies implementing automation could cut back operational expenses by up to 30%. Whether it’s manufacturing robots on factory floors or customer support chatbots, automation reduces dependency on manual labor while maintaining or even improving quality.

3. Enhanced Accuracy and Quality

Human error is inevitable in manual tasks, but with automation, accuracy rates soar. For instance, automated data analysis tools ensure precision in financial reports, while quality control robots in production lines detect defects more effectively than human inspectors. A reduction in errors leads to better results and increased customer satisfaction.

4. Scalability

Automation enables companies to scale operations without proportionally increasing resources. For example, e-commerce businesses use automated supply chain management systems to handle peak-season demand effortlessly. With automation, growth becomes less restricted by physical and human bandwidth.

5. Better Customer Experience

Chatbots, virtual assistants, and automated service workflows ensure customers get answers immediately, even outside business hours. This 24/7 availability improves brand perception and customer loyalty.
